What the Filing Says About Montverde Academy Tda Plan

Montverde Academy Tda Plan is a Profit Sharing retirement plan sponsored by Montverde Academy, headquartered in Florida. As of the 2024 Form 5500 filing, the plan reports $5M in total end-of-year assets and covers 127 participants across the Educational Services industry. The sponsor's EIN on file with the U.S. Department of Labor is 590657329, and the plan has been effective since 1987-04-01. Its filing status is currently FILING RECEIVED.

Year over year, total assets moved from $4M at the beginning of 2024 to $5M at year-end — a gain of 19.7%. Net assets (after liabilities) closed the year at $5M, with reported net income of $824K driven by investment returns, contributions received, and benefit payments during the period. These figures reflect what the plan administrator certified on Schedule H or Schedule I of the Form 5500 annual return and can be compared against 2 prior plan-year filings from the same sponsor shown below.

Asset totals and participant counts reflect a single plan year snapshot and can change materially with market conditions, plan mergers, or workforce changes. Fields such as "net income" include both realized investment performance and contribution/distribution flows — a single-year figure does not by itself indicate plan health or participant outcomes.
